There are several suppliers and manufacturers in the market that provide software memory solutions. These companies offer a wide range of memory products, including static random-access memory (SRAM), dynamic random-access memory (DRAM), flash memory, and solid-state drives (SSDs).
When choosing a software memory supplier or manufacturer, it is important to consider factors such as the quality of their products, their reputation in the industry, and their customer support services. It is also important to consider compatibility with the software being developed and the specific requirements of the project.
Some of the top software memory suppliers and manufacturers in the market include Micron Technology, Samsung Electronics, SK Hynix, and Intel Corporation. These companies are known for their high-quality memory products and innovative memory solutions.
